About

Laetitia Brichese is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cell Biology and Oncology. According to data from OpenAlex, Laetitia Brichese has authored 9 papers receiving a total of 778 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Molecular Biology, 7 papers in Cell Biology and 3 papers in Oncology. Recurrent topics in Laetitia Brichese’s work include Microtubule and mitosis dynamics (7 papers), Mitochondrial Function and Pathology (5 papers) and Cell death mechanisms and regulation (4 papers). Laetitia Brichese is often cited by papers focused on Microtubule and mitosis dynamics (7 papers), Mitochondrial Function and Pathology (5 papers) and Cell death mechanisms and regulation (4 papers). Laetitia Brichese collaborates with scholars based in France. Laetitia Brichese's co-authors include Annie Valette, Diane Braguer, Claudette Briand, Manon Carré, Nicolás André, Laurent J. Emorine, Guy Lenaers, Christian Hamel, Laetitia Pelloquin and Emmanuelle Guillou and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, Biochemical and Biophysical Research Communications and FEBS Letters.
